Product Description

Cycas segmentifida, also known as the segmented cycad, is a fascinating species characterized by its unique growth pattern and striking appearance. This cycad typically forms a short trunk, often with a distinct segmentation, giving it an architectural quality. The leaves of Cycas segmentifida are stiff and leathery, arranged in a rosette at the apex of the trunk. Each leaf consists of numerous narrow, lance-shaped segments, giving the foliage a feathery or fern-like appearance. The leaflets are dark green and glossy, adding to the plant's aesthetic appeal. This species is relatively slow-growing, taking several years to mature and develop its full splendor. Cycas segmentifida is native to certain regions of Asia, particularly China and Vietnam, where it thrives in well-drained soils and subtropical climates. In cultivation, it is often used as an ornamental plant in gardens and landscapes, prized for its unique form and texture. Like many cycads, Cycas segmentifida faces threats in its natural habitat due to habitat destruction and illegal collection. Conservation efforts are essential to ensure the survival of this species and protect it for future generations to appreciate.

Botanical family: Cycadaceae

Botanical genus: Cycas

Botanical species: Cycas segmentifida
